Tex-Mex Chain 'On the Border' Abruptly Shuts Down Remaining Restaurants
The Dallas-founded Tex-Mex chain 'On the Border' has abruptly closed its remaining restaurants across America, citing struggles within the casual-dining restaurant industry after four decades of operation.
